OBITUARY FOR RUBY MARIE GULLEY

Age 75, a resident of Grand Bay, Alabama, passed away on Thursday, December 20, 2018. She is survived by her husband, Winston Gulley, children, Christy (Lynn) Daniels, Tracy Leigh (Bart Nelson) Gulley and Winston Robert Gulley, grandchildren, great grandchildren, sister, Sharon Jardee, nieces, nephews, other relatives and many friends. Funeral service will be held at Serenity Funeral Home on Sunday, December 23, 2018 at 1:30 pm with visitation from 12 noon until service time. Interment will be in Serenity Memorial Gardens.

Did you hear that shout around 6:00PM last night?  That was me!  Cari (from our Spanish ministry) cooked pupusas and sent to me by Rita Broome.  Oh my!  What is a pupusa you ask?  “A pupusa is a traditional Salvadoran dish of a thick corn tortilla stuffed with a savory filling. It is typically accompanied by curtido (a spicy cabbage slaw), and tomato salsa.”  You talk about good!  Thank you Cari & Rita!
